PowerFlex 40 VFD

About;

The Allen-Bradley PowerFlex 40 is a series of adjustable frequency AC drive controllers manufactured by Rockwell Automation. These drives are designed to control the speed of electric motors in industrial applications such as fans, pumps, and conveyors. They offer a range of features including built-in I/O, a variety of control and communication options, and the ability to operate in a variety of environments.

The PowerFlex 40 drives are available in several power ratings and can be used with a variety of motor types. They can be integrated with other Allen-Bradley products such as programmable controllers and human-machine interfaces for complete control solutions.

The Allen Bradley PowerFlex® 40 VFD is a variable frequency drive (VFD) designed for use in sensorless vector control applications. It offers flexibility and powerful performance, as well as additional I/O capacity. Features of the PowerFlex 40 include:

Analog output of 0-10V or 4 20mA (10-bit) for feedback or reference to other drives
Timer, counter, and logic functions to simplify control schematics and potentially reduce hardware design costs
PID capability, along with two analog input channels, for advanced application flexibility
Integral communication options, such as DeviceNet™, EtherNet/IP™, and CONTROLnet™, that can enhance machine performance

Designed to meet global standards and ratings for out-of-the-box performance
Flexible packaging and mounting options, including the ability to mount B frame drives using DIN rail and flange drives to reduce overall enclosure size

Zero Footprint™ feature for panel space savings, and ability to operate at temperatures up to 50°C for C-40° environments
Rated for protection against dust, dirt, and high-pressure water spray, and compliant with NSF International food equipment standards

Easy to start up and commission with an integral keypad featuring a 4-digit display and 10 additional LED indicators, and control buttons and local potentiometer are outside of the enclosure

Quick programming with 10 parameters
Versatile programming and network solutions, including the ability to enable RS485 communication on multi-drop network configurations and connect to any controller with the ability to initiate DF1 messaging using a serial converter module.

DriveExplorer™ and DriveTools™ SP software can be used to monitor and control the drive
NEMA/UL Type 4X/12 (enclosed) rating for direct mounting in harsh environments and UL Listed, also features a popular CopyCat feature for remote and NEMA/UL Type 1 handheld LCD keypad for added programming and control flexibility.

The R1, R2, and R3 pins are for the output relay, with R1 being the normally open contact, R2 being the common connection, and R3 being the normally closed contact. The Analog Output Select DIP switch allows the user to set the analog output to either voltage or current, and the Sink/Source DIP switch allows the user to set the inputs as either sink or source.

The 01 Stop (1) Coast input is for factory-installed jumper or normally closed input for the drive to start,

02 Start/Run FWD input is for command input from integral keypad,

03 Direction/Run REV input is for reversing operation, and

04 Digital Common is the common connection for digital inputs.

The 05-08 Digital Inputs can be programmed with different settings, and 09 Opto Common is the common connection for opto-coupled outputs. The 11 +24V DC and 12 +10V DC pins are for drive-supplied power for digital inputs and external potentiometer respectively.

The 13 ±10V In and 15 4-20mA In pins are for external unipolar or bipolar input supply or potentiometer wiper. The 14 Analog Common pin is for 0-10V In or 4-20mA In, and the 16 Analog Output OutFreq 0-10 pin is for the default analog output. The 17 and 18 Opto Outputs can be programmed with different settings, and the 19 RS485 (DSI) Shield pin is for connecting to safety ground when using the RS485 (DSI) communications port.
